Silver Lake Drive


Reflecting the sophisticated elegance of Tuscany, this home embodies a number of firsts for the city of Plano. Greeted by a Koi pond at the foyer, flowing into a creek under a bridge and into a free-form pool, complete with its own island, one quickly realizes there are many surprises to come. A below level wine-cellar, with swim-up lounge offers spectacular views, while intimate courtyards transport one to the countryside of Italy. Keeping in line with a Tuscan villa, the kitchen is blessed with generous size, height and windows, and a pizza oven, the first approved for residential use by the City of Plano. Where one big farm table often suffices for food preparation and dining, here 2 moveable, custom, wrought-iron tables, one with a butcher block top and one with granite, function as work stations. This home won the People’s Choice Award, in addition to Best Overall Craftsmanship, Best Architectural Design, Best Interior Design and Merchandising, Best Outdoor Environment, and Best Kitchen, Best Media room and Best Make-A-Wish Room by the Home and Apartment Builders Association of Metropolitan Dallas Parade of Homes, where many of the Dallas Metroplex elite builders were competing. This home was also featured in Traditional Home Magazine, and Dallas Business Journal for its buoyant, innovative design.
